Transaction 7f612696012e421a35871467f53b7fde3d48b0634baed87fc5b5308edef46ecd
1 Input
1 Output
-
7f612696012e421a35871467f53b7fde3d48b0634baed87fc5b5308edef46ecd:0
- value
- 2663633
- script pubkey
- OP_0 OP_PUSHBYTES_20 be05481b6e20b26a54874691fc6c4ab71f5d91a4
- address
- bc1qhcz5sxmwyzex54y8g6glcmz2ku04mydykts24c